I came across a professional framed photo of myself with my harp (a photo from 18 years ago). The size is about 8"x8".

I'm considering whether to hang it up in my piano studio (or the dining room which serves as my waiting room for parents).

Do any of you display a photo of yourself? Is it tacky or too self promoting?

It's just an important part of my music history now, since I have no motivation to play harp anymore. But maybe a piece of history I'd like to keep alive in this small way.

Any thoughts about it would be appreciated.

Well, physicians' offices usually contain a wall of degrees and certifications. The idea, of course, is to give patients the sense that the professionals who are taking care of them are well-trained.

Having a photo of yourself in a musical setting is not exactly the same thing, but the analogy seems at least somewhat comparable. It reinforces to "your" customers that you are a professional.
